Installation
GraffleTopia
GraffleTopia is a site that contains lots of templates and stencils for OmniGraffle. The contents of the site are available to all 3 of the OmniGraffle applications (standard, Pro and iPad).
- Open the stencils
- In the search box type 'TRAK'
- Tap on 'Search'. OmniGraffle Pro will return the results:
- If you like what you see tap on 'Download' to install it.
Locally
- Open the stencils
- In the search box type 'TRAK'
- Tap on 'Search'. OmniGraffle Pro will return the results
- Select the stencil found on your Mac
- Click on 'Install' at the top of the stencil palette
Features on OmniGraffle Pro for Mac
- editable attributes for each TRAK object type (OmniGraffle block)
- editable Notes field
- blocks & connectors in stencil allow any TRAK architecture view to be created
- stencil (alone) available via Sourceforge and GraffleTopia (in-tool)
Use
General
To understand what connector is allowed to connect to what block within TRAK you need to look at the 1 pager TRAK metamodel. This can be downloaded from http://trakmetamodel.sf.net.
To understand the purpose (concerns addressed) by any TRAK view and what is allowed you need to look at the TRAK Viewpoints document. There are 22 possible TRAK views and the viewpoints document contains a specification for each. This can be downloaded from http://trakviewpoints.sf.net.
Overall considerations are defined in the TRAK Enterprise Architecture Framework document. This can be downloaded at http://trak.sf.net.
Blocks
These represent the stereotypes from the TRAK metamodel e.g. 'Software','System', 'Job', 'Enterprise', 'Protocol', 'Contract'.
- Drag the block of choice onto the drawing canvas.
- Add a suitable informative description using the 'Note' (Properties | Note). Additional information can be captured in the user data (attributes of the block)
Connectors
- Drag the connector of choice onto the drawing canvas.
- Ungroup the connector by right-clicking the object and then selecting 'Ungroup'
- drag each end of the connector onto the respective block(s)
Limitations on Using the Stencil on OmniGraffle Pro
OmniGraffle Pro has the fewest limitations of the 3 versions of the application.
- OmniGraffle Pro won't print notes. The workaround is to export the canvas to PDF and check the 'Include Notes' box. Adobe Acrobat does print notes.
- OmniGraffle Pro won't print user data. Unfortunately there is no workaround as this isn't exported into a PDF